Brief Summary
A multi-site randomized controlled trial where patients are allocated to operative treatment or conservative treatment of fractures of the neck of the 5th metacarpal bone. The study goal is to identif...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Patients over 18 years of age with fractures of the neck of the 5th metacarpal bone
Exclusion
- Less than 30 degrees of volar angulation in the fracture
- rotational deformity
- pseudoclawing
- intra-articular involvement
- ad latus displacement more than one half of a bone width
- concomitant fractures or soft tissue damage
- admittance more than 14 days after injury
- non-compliant patient (language, drugs, tourist)
- patient who refuses to participate in the study
